入门:广播发送者与广播接收者
一、广播发送者&广播接收者介绍
1.广播接收者
广播接收者简单地说就是接收广播意图的 类,此 类继承
类,重写:
,其中 可
以获得传递的数据;
广播意图就是通过 或
发送的意图,通过这个语
句,能够广播给所有满足条件的组件,比如 设置了
则所有在 !"# 中设置过
$% &'的广播接收者都能够接收到广
播;
注: 方法必须在 () 秒内完成,如果没有完成,则抛“!
*+当广播接收者 onReceive 方法需要执行很长时间时,最好将
此耗时工作通过 Intent 发送给 Service,由 Service 完成,并且不能使用
子线程解决,因为 是接收到广播后才创建的,并且生命
周期很短,因此子线程可能在没有执行完就已经被杀死了。
[java], -
( ..../..
0 .......,.123..
4 ....23..
5 6..
评论0